The half-life of hands-on skills
I have actually run simulated codes with personnel that swore they might deliver ideal compressions, just to see their depth fade within 2 mins. That is not an ethical failing. It is physiology. Without support, psychomotor skills decay. Researches differ on the specific timeline, however a typical pattern emerges. Strategy begins to drift within 3 to six months for individuals who do not practice. By a year, several have problem with correct hand placement or stop working to let the upper body recoil. Air flow control wears down also faster.
The excellent information is that refreshers restore performance swiftly. A single early morning of focused method on manikins that give online comments can tighten your depth array, refine your price, and retrain your recoil. The key is repeating on accurate tools. That is why a reputable supplier matters. A first aid pro instructor will not move on up until you hit the target varies accurately, not simply once.

The defibrillator is your pal if you have actually met it before
AEDs are designed for laypeople, and they are forgiving. Still, familiarity turns an excellent tool into a rapid one. Every version has somewhat different pad representations, voice triggers, and shock button places. The very first time you take care of a brand-new unit needs to not be throughout a collapse. Yearly CPR training almost always includes time with the specific AED version your website uses. Muscle mass memory establishes. You grab the best pouch, you tear in the ideal instructions, you put pads without second-guessing, and you clear the individual before the shock because you have practiced the words that make individuals step back.
I worked with an area sports club that maintained the AED in a secured stockroom. The reasoning made sense at the time, aimed at theft prevention. Throughout a refresher, we timed the run to fetch it. The hold-up was virtually two mins. That drill brought about a simple adjustment: a noticeable closet near the area and a sign-out process for upkeep checks. Without the annual review, that dead spot could have persisted up until the evening it mattered.

The numbers that establish expectations
Survival from out-of-hospital cardiac arrest differs by setting, reaction time, and rhythm. Broadly, very early CPR and very early defibrillation dual or three-way the opportunity of survival when the preliminary rhythm is shockable. Also after that, the outright numbers can be serious, with survival to healthcare facility discharge in many systems falling in between approximately 5 and 20 percent. Those figures can really feel dissuading up until you recall the counterfactual. Without bystander CPR, survival collapses. With it, the home window remains open enough time for advanced like matter.
Annual refresher courses are not magic. They do not ensure a save. They enhance the odds you will supply high-grade compressions sooner, maintain them much longer, and set them with a shock that gets here in mins rather than several mins. That is the lever you control.
Myths that keep people from upgrading their skills
One typical misconception says that AEDs are dangerous to make use of without advanced training. The truth is easier. AEDs evaluate heart rhythm immediately and suggest shocks only when suitable. The threat of damaging a spectator is minimal if you adhere to the prompt to stand clear. One more myth holds that you can break ribs and be responsible. Top quality upper body compressions occasionally fracture ribs, especially in older people. That threat is small next to the result without compressions, and excellent faith initiatives to provide first aid are shielded by law in lots of jurisdictions.

A quieter misconception says that absolutely nothing much has actually altered given that your last class, so there is no factor. As noted previously, the fundamentals remain consistent, however the supporting assistance keeps refining. Also if the algorithm equaled, your efficiency would certainly benefit from technique. I have actually never ever seen CPR training Sydney an individual leave a refresher without at the very least one measurable improvement or a new practice that cuts an avoidable delay.

Integrating CPR with more comprehensive initial aid
CPR does not exist in a vacuum cleaner. A first aid course that bundles CPR with bleeding control, anaphylaxis action, and crack monitoring transforms you right into a more capable onlooker. Why does that issue for a heart attack? Due to the fact that scenes advance. You may need to remove the air passage of vomit, recognise agonal breathing rather than typical respirations, or manage a collapse that adheres to injury. Annual reviews keep these close-by skills ready.
If your function consists of supervising children or babies, you should prioritise the particular methods for those age. Compressions make use of one or two hands on a child depending on dimension, and two fingers or thumbs on a baby. Ventilations play a larger duty for pediatric apprehensions, which frequently originate from breathing causes. A yearly first aid and cpr course with pediatric modules keeps that distinction fresh.

Edge situations and judgment calls
No algorithm covers every scenario. You will certainly run into moments where you have to adjust:
A sinking target with feasible spine injury on a rough shore. Respiratory tract and breathing matter, however scene safety establishes the speed. Getting the person level sufficient for compressions without getting brushed up is the first decision.
A collapse in a cramped aircraft aisle. You will certainly compress awkwardly at an angle, you will certainly switch more often, and you will certainly coordinate with crew for an onboard AED and oxygen. A refresher that runs a tight-space drill makes this less chaotic.
A suspected opioid overdose where the individual is hardly breathing. If you have naloxone, you use it right away fundamental life support. If not, you start with rescue breaths and compressions if they become less competent with no typical breathing. Annual sessions that discuss regional overdose patterns sharpen this response.
A post-shock moment where the individual gasps and steps. You still return to compressions unless they wake sufficient to adhere to commands. Hesitation now prevails without current practice.
These are judgment hobartfirstaidnearme.com calls that improve with situation direct exposure. The goal is not to script your feedback, it is to tighten the range of probable mistakes when tension peaks.
